Alder Hey Dragon Boat Festival 2024 · 18 May 2024 ·

One of our favourite events! 20 teams compete in head to head races across Crosby Marine Lake to be crowned the fastest team on the water. It's fast, it's furious and it's a lot of fun, but you need to be in it to win it!

Story

Join me in supporting Alder Hey as I raise funds to give back to the Trust that made a significant impact on my family's life. My son, Finley, had a journey through Alder Hey's services resulting in surgery. This was during the challenging times of COVID-19, where Alder Hey continued to provide top-notch care and support to children and families in need.

During a time of immense uncertainty and anxiety, Alder Hey provided steadfast support and unwavering care for our family. The dedication and expertise of the medical staff, coupled with the hospital's commitment to innovation and excellence, ensured that my son received the best possible care throughout his treatment.

Our journey through this process also led me to apply for a position at Alder Hey, and I am currently in that role today. It's an honour to work alongside such dedicated professionals and contribute to the exceptional care provided.

Through this fundraiser, I aim to express my gratitude to Alder Hey and help ensure that other families facing similar challenges receive the same level of care and support. About the charity

Alder Hey Children’s Charity raises funds towards the pioneering work at Alder Hey. Your support ensures the 330,000 children we see each year will have access to the best facilities and equipment, and that the benefits of our innovating work are felt by families throughout the world #JoinUsJoinIn
